In retail, footfall analytics can help organisations understand visitor patterns and customer movement. In manufacturing, video analytics can support workplace safety and compliance. In parking environments, ANPR can help automate vehicle identification and movement tracking.
These applications demonstrate an important characteristic of applied AI: the technology does not have to replace an entire existing system to create value. In many cases, AI can be added to existing infrastructure and used to make the information generated by that infrastructure more useful.
This is particularly relevant for organisations that already have extensive CCTV networks but still depend heavily on manual monitoring.
The future of video surveillance is therefore not necessarily about installing more cameras. It is increasingly about making existing cameras intelligent enough to identify relevant events, provide context and help teams act faster.
